gpt4 book ai didi

javascript - 如何使用 jQuery 选择下拉选项?

转载 作者:IT老高 更新时间:2023-10-28 13:19:03 25 4
gpt4 key购买 nike

我想知道是否可以让 jQuery 选择 <option> ,比如说第 4 项,在下拉框中?

<select>
<option></option>
<option></option>
<option></option>
<option></option>
<option></option>
</select>

我希望用户点击一个链接,然后有 <select>框更改其值,就像用户通过单击 <option> 选择它一样.

最佳答案

怎么样

$('select>option:eq(3)').attr('selected', true);

示例:

$('select>option:eq(3)').attr('selected', true);
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<select>
<option>1</option>
<option>2</option>
<option>3</option>
<option>4</option>
<option>5</option>
</select>


对于现代版本的 jquery,您应该使用 .prop()而不是 .attr()

$('select>option:eq(3)').prop('selected', true);

示例:

$('select>option:eq(3)').prop('selected', true);
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<select>
<option>1</option>
<option>2</option>
<option>3</option>
<option>4</option>
<option>5</option>
</select>

关于javascript - 如何使用 jQuery 选择下拉选项?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/4864620/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com